The Floating Pillar of Lepakshi: India's Ancient Architectural Mystery

In a quiet corner of southern India, where sun-baked stone temples rise from the rugged landscape of Andhra Pradesh, stands one of the country's most intriguing architectural enigmas.  Visitors arrive expecting another beautiful temple, perhaps adorned with elaborate carvings and centuries of history. Instead, many leave captivated by a single granite pillar that appears to ignore one of nature's most fundamental laws: gravity. Known around the world as the floating pillar of Lepakshi, this remarkable stone column has fuelled legends, inspired scientific curiosity and become the centrepiece of one of India's greatest historical mysteries.  Unlike stories of haunted castles or mythical treasures, the mystery here is tangible. You can walk right up to it. You can slide a thin cloth beneath its base. You can see with your own eyes that part of the pillar does not appear to rest on the ground.
